As industry prepares to comply with the National Bioengineered Food Disclosure Standard (NBFDS) in anticipation of the Jan. 1, 2022, mandatory compliance date, the USDA’s Agricultural Marketing Service (AMS) is considering updates to the List of Bioengineered Foods included in the rulemaking (see ¶260).
